Q: Which of the following device is used to measure wind speed?
  • A. Anemometer
  • B. Aerometer
  • C. Spectrometer
  • D. Speedometer
Correct Answer: Option A - A device called an anemometer is used to measure wind speed and power. Measuring instruments and their applications Measuring Instrument Application Seismograph – Measuring earthquake intensity Thermometer – Measuring Temperature Pyrometer – High temperature measurement Fathometer – Measuring the depth of the ocean
